How often does fringed-sepal primulina need pruning?
As needed through the season. Prune fringed-sepal primulina mainly to shape it and encourage more blooms. Deadhead spent flowers through the season, and carry out any harder structural pruning at the plant's dormant or post-flowering window to avoid cutting off the next round of buds.
